Guest speaker: Terence McKenna Esalen - Big Sur, California PROGRAM NOTES: Date this lecture was recorded: August 11, 1998 "Novelty theory has always said as the universe ages it becomes more and more complicated. Period." -Terence McKenna In today's podcast Terence McKenna talks about one of his most abiding interests, the increase of novelty/complexity in the universe.
